HISTORY OF THE OHIO THEATRE

The Ohio Theatre is a historic theater in downtown Lima, Ohio. The theater was built in 1927 as a movie palace.  It was built for the Schine Corporation.  In addition to films, the Ohio Theatre has featured  stage performances by a wide range of entertainers. Individuals as well known as Bob Hope have performed here.

In 1982, the Ohio Theatre was listed on the National Register of Historic Places.

From the early 1970's the building functioned as a nightclub under a variety of names. In 2013 the building became a venue for weddings, concerts and other special events.

In 2020 the Ohio Theatre was purchased by "Play With Your Food LLC" and is currently home to it's resident theatre company The Avante Garage Theatre. The building continues to host concerts, plays, musicals, holiday celebrations, and can be booked for special events.
